引言

数字信号处理(DSP)技术在音频领域的应用日益广泛,尤其是在提高喇叭音质方面,DSP专利技术发挥着至关重要的作用。本文将深入解析DSP专利技术在喇叭音质革新中的应用,探讨其原理、优势以及具体实现方法。

一、DSP技术概述

  1. 定义:数字信号处理技术是一种利用数字计算机对信号进行采集、存储、传输、处理和分析的技术。

  2. 特点:与传统的模拟信号处理技术相比,DSP技术具有更高的精度、更低的失真、更强的抗干扰能力和更灵活的编程方式。

  3. 应用领域:DSP技术在音频、视频、通信、雷达、医疗等领域有着广泛的应用。

二、DSP专利技术在喇叭音质革新中的应用

  1. 噪声抑制:DSP技术可以通过算法对喇叭播放的音频信号进行噪声抑制,提高音质。
   // 噪声抑制算法示例
   void noiseSuppression(float* audioSignal, int signalLength) {
       float noiseFloor = calculateNoiseFloor(audioSignal, signalLength);
       for (int i = 0; i < signalLength; i++) {
           audioSignal[i] -= noiseFloor;
       }
   }
  1. 动态范围压缩:DSP技术可以对喇叭播放的音频信号进行动态范围压缩,使音量更加稳定,避免失真。
   // 动态范围压缩算法示例
   void dynamicRangeCompression(float* audioSignal, int signalLength) {
       float maxAmplitude = getMaxAmplitude(audioSignal, signalLength);
       for (int i = 0; i < signalLength; i++) {
           audioSignal[i] = audioSignal[i] / maxAmplitude * 0.9;
       }
   }
  1. 均衡器:DSP技术可以实现音频信号的均衡处理,调整不同频率的增益,使音质更加均衡。
   // 均衡器算法示例
   void equalizer(float* audioSignal, int signalLength) {
       float* equalizedSignal = (float*)malloc(signalLength * sizeof(float));
       for (int i = 0; i < signalLength; i++) {
           equalizedSignal[i] = audioSignal[i] * getGain(i);
       }
       copySignal(audioSignal, equalizedSignal, signalLength);
       free(equalizedSignal);
   }
  1. 多声道处理:DSP技术可以实现多声道音频信号的分离和合成,提高音场效果。
   // 多声道处理算法示例
   void multiChannelProcessing(float* audioSignal, int signalLength) {
       float* leftChannel = (float*)malloc(signalLength * sizeof(float));
       float* rightChannel = (float*)malloc(signalLength * sizeof(float));
       for (int i = 0; i < signalLength; i++) {
           leftChannel[i] = audioSignal[i] * 0.5;
           rightChannel[i] = audioSignal[i] * 0.5;
       }
       // 合成多声道信号
       // ...
       free(leftChannel);
       free(rightChannel);
   }

三、DSP专利技术的优势

  1. 提高音质:DSP专利技术可以有效提高喇叭的音质,使音频信号更加清晰、自然。

  2. 降低成本:通过优化算法和硬件设计,DSP专利技术可以降低喇叭的生产成本。

  3. 提高可靠性:DSP专利技术具有更高的抗干扰能力和稳定性,提高喇叭的可靠性。

四、总结

DSP专利技术在喇叭音质革新中发挥着重要作用。通过噪声抑制、动态范围压缩、均衡器、多声道处理等技术,DSP专利技术可以有效提高喇叭的音质,为用户带来更加优质的听觉体验。随着技术的不断发展,DSP专利技术将在音频领域发挥更大的作用。